Pygame is a versatile, open-source library for game development in Python. Although primarily known for graphical games, Pygame also supports creating console-based applications with advanced UI features. It’s built on top of the Simple DirectMedia Layer (SDL) and offers extensive control over input handling, graphics, and audio.

Npyscreen

Npyscreen is a python widget library and application framework for programming terminal or console applications. It is built on top of ncurses, which is part of the standard library.

I was unable to install this software. pip install npyscreen failed with a the error TypeError: canonicalize_version() got an unexpected keyword argument ‘strip_trailing_zero’

Urwid

Urwid is less of a library for building UIs and more of a construction set. It falls between a full-blown UI library like tkinter and curses. So far, I’m liking it. I believe it will meet my requirements for console based, Python UI development.
